Controls & Instrumentation Consultant - Outside IR35

Controls & Instrumentation Consultant - Outside IR35 Scope of Work:

  • C&I Engineer on a number of multidiscipline client projects, providing C&I technical input to concept, pre-FEED and FEED level projects across Low Carbon, Oil & Gas and Refinery sectors.
  • Relevant Engineering degree or equivalent experience
  • Chartered engineer preferred
  • Broad control and instrument experience essential, with a preference for some additional electrical experience
  • Experience of offshore C&I applications preferred
  • Greater than 10 years of experience Energy / Oil / Gas / Petrochem sector
  • Experience in feasibility or concept selection studies, covering greenfield and brownfield scopes
  • Attention to detail
  • Strong communication skills
  • Understanding of relevant industry codes and standards
  • Ability to prepare and review technical documentation and provide EC&I input to cost estimates and multidiscipline reports

Deliverables:

As advised by lead engineer / engineering manager, including:

  • Delivering studies and preparing clear, concise reports against time, cost, and quality objectives
  • Preparing and reviewing discipline technical deliverables including; System Architecture, Instrument Block Diagrams, Instrument Schedules, Instrument Layouts, Single Line Diagrams, Load Lists and Material Take-offs.
  • Prepare technical presentations
